logo

Output 800abf0e03d25336939dbfb62eeffaa1085bc39188721ef233d4b71368c0f38a:23

value
24848016
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89d5ea5a9a95d4108751819ddb38c0b8532d2418 OP_EQUAL
address
3EFpkvuUQ8uFxxUC1bdopok5qqJDNj8xUt
transaction
800abf0e03d25336939dbfb62eeffaa1085bc39188721ef233d4b71368c0f38a